This primary motor symptom of HD involves uncontrolled, spasmodic movements, the Greek word for which means "dance"
What is chorea?
This is the specific trinucleotide repeat sequence whose excessive expansion in the HTT gene causes Huntington's disease
What is Cytosine-Adenine-Guanine (CAG)?
All individuals who carry this number of or more CAG repeats in the HTT gene will definitely develop Huntington’s disease
What is 40 repeats?
Which brain structure is most likely to be affected by the aggregation of toxic proteins first?
What is the basal ganglia?
